Thank You Letter
INSTRUCTIONS: Read through the letter first. Pick 1.a or 1.b to use as your opening paragraph. You might adapt the letter slightly if you met with legislative staff. If you collected said staff member’s business card, feel free to email this follow-up letter for quicker turnaround.
If you had an especially meaningful discussion with your legislator or staff member about one issue area, include a comment related to that discussion or reference requested follow-up.
